Biography

The flame that burns Twice as bright burns half as long.

Withermage.
Incredibly gifted at magic but touched by the shade. Die young. Often in some sort of magical explosion.
Despite what may be thought of a dragon touched by the shade, withermages are often a joy to be around. They experience more life in their short time than most do in a long one. They love deeply and hate deeper still.
Withermages thrive when surrounded by loved ones. An emotionally fulfilled, happy withermage lives a longer life than a bitter one.
Withermages tend to be created rather than born. The status is often self inflicted, with dragons turning to the shade out of desperation, often to save a loved one or in a futile attempt to undo the impossible. Dragons often mistakenly believe that the shade will grant them powerful magic. Instead it rapidly drains the existing magic of the dragon leaving it withered and frail.
Very rarely dragons can be affected while still in the egg. A terrible tragedy can allow slivers of the shade to nest deep within the forming hatchling. The life of a hatched withermage is often longer than that of a [uh...turned?] one. The dragon is often stronger and has better control growing up surrounded by that which will kill it.
The runes are to...hold back the shade fragments. Protection. More runes as the withermage ages and the shade's influence strengthens. More runes = more shade = closer to death.
Opal is patches of shade influenced magic breaking through. Opal = close to death.
